Founded in 1854, Salem State University is a public four-year comprehensive university that is known for its strong programs in Education, Business Administration, and Nursing. It is located on a 62-acre campus in Salem, Massachusetts—15 miles north of Boston.

62-acre, suburban campus in Salem (population: 43,415), 15 miles from Boston. Served by bus and train; major airport serves Boston. School operates transportation to downtown Salem. Public transportation serves campus.
